[QUOTE="lluewhyn, post: 7544919, member: 6887379"] I thought that there's not actual demons, just a animation that was caused by a singular demon right before the demons were kicked out of the world? Kind of like the curse of Lycanthropy. All of these corpses are being reanimated by the magic/essence of the original demon, but filtered through the basic personality of the corpse itself. That's why the vampires are "soulless", even though it's been established that demons have souls, because they're really just like more powerful zombies that function at a higher level because they have the memories and basic personality of the person whose body was turned, even though it's the same base drive ultimately pushing their actions through demonic necromancy. Also, a reason for why demons tend to universally dislike vampires, because they're more mockery of demons than real demons. My $.02 on it anyway. Not like the show was ever 100% consistent. [/QUOTE]
